How it works

DYNAMIC DAMPING

CVSAe suspension actively senses the road and intuitively adapts all four dampers bound and rebound to deliver premium comfort and responsiveness in any conditions.

SELECTIVE DRIVE MODES

Integration with the vehicle’s drive mode settings allows drivers to toggle between comfort or performance-tailored ride experiences on demand.

USING SENSORS INPUTS

The system uses the road and driver sensors inputs to detect changes and adjust the system to maintain stability at all times, reducing braking distance

VERSATILE COMPATIBILITY

CVSAe technology is compatible with both coil and air spring suspension systems, giving it versatility for use in different ride platforms, specifically luxury SUVs and BEVs.
